Latest Patents

Ballas's patent, titled "Machine for measuring generally circular objects in cylindrical," involves a sophisticated mechanism that utilizes a five-axis system. This machine is capable of measuring objects with a generally circular cross-section by employing a vertical measuring axis and three radial axes. The design includes an elevating unit that supports the object and allows for both vertical and rotational movement. The machine's measuring devices ensure precise monitoring of the object's position, enabling various scanning techniques.
